Climate Control Solutions for Modern Warehouses

Warehouses are complex industrial facilities that demand efficient air movement systems. Traditional ventilation methods may not be sufficient to maintain a comfortable and productive working environment in modern warehouses. Recent advancements in ventilation technology offer superior solutions tailored to the diverse needs of these facilities.

One key factor is the importance of temperature control. Modern warehouses often house delicate goods that require precise temperature ranges for storage and protection. A well-designed ventilation system can help regulate the warehouse climate, avoiding damage to inventory and ensuring stock quality. Moreover, effective ventilation helps reduce humidity levels, which is vital for preventing spoilage of stored goods.

  • Industrial fans and air exchangers are commonly used to circulate air throughout the warehouse.
  • Rooftop vents provide extraction for fresh air and removal of stale or hot air.
  • Smart controls can be integrated into ventilation systems to monitor airflow based on real-time conditions, improving energy efficiency and overall performance.

Adopting ventilation solutions that are energy-efficient is increasingly important for warehouses.

Energy-saving ventilation technologies can help minimize operational costs and support environmental responsibility.

Commercially Vented Structures: Achieving Balance Between Comfort and Energy Use

Effectively designing a commercial ventilation system is a complex process. It involves meticulously assessing factors such as building size, occupancy, climate conditions, and energy requirements. The primary goal is to provide comfortable indoor air quality for occupants while controlling energy cost. A well-designed system employs a combination of technologies, including ventilation units, exhaust fans, and heat recovery units, to achieve this balance.

Advanced controls allow for accurate adjustment of airflow based on real-time conditions, ensuring both comfort and energy efficiency.

Effect of Ventilation on Indoor Air Quality in Commercial Buildings

Effective ventilation is vital for maintaining good indoor air quality (IAQ) within commercial buildings. Proper ventilation systems expel stale, polluted air and introduce fresh air into the building, thereby decreasing the concentration of harmful contaminants. Moreover, ventilation helps to regulate temperature and humidity levels, creating a more satisfactory indoor environment for occupants.

By implementing effective ventilation strategies, building owners and managers can significantly improve IAQ, promoting the health and well-being of employees and visitors alike.
